Work experience is a mandatory component of all study programmes at Market Field College. The type and level of support provided during placements depend on the individual and the Pathway they are enrolled in. This includes individual, small group, and whole group work experiences. Work experience encompasses all forms of work-related activities, including work tasters, enterprise projects, social action projects, volunteering, placements with external employers, and supported internships. Our Employment Team also supports the development of Community Learning for our lower-level Pathway groups.
